Josh Spicer
8befe8c114
bump all features to pick up metadata changes in CLI v0.14.0 ( #118 )
2022-08-26 09:04:54 -07:00
Josh Spicer
41e3e4c748
add documentationURL to all features ( #115 )
2022-08-24 13:36:05 -04:00
Samruddhi Khandale
84f4996643
Fix bug - Python: Error installing os-provided python ( #112 )
...
* python: fix bug
* bump versions
2022-08-23 16:13:33 -04:00
github-actions[bot]
3ac132483a
Automated documentation update ( #106 )
...
Co-authored-by: github-actions <github-actions@github.com>
2022-08-18 12:31:22 -04:00
Samruddhi Khandale
a630e92c46
Move extensions and settings under customizations.vscode ( #97 )
...
* move extensions and settings under customizations
* nit
* bump versions
2022-08-17 19:48:38 +00:00
github-actions[bot]
f8396a6c35
Automated documentation update ( #90 )
...
Co-authored-by: github-actions <github-actions@github.com>
2022-08-11 19:20:11 +00:00
Samruddhi Khandale
44694d699f
Options: Follow camelCase ( #89 )
...
rename Options
2022-08-11 18:37:10 +00:00
github-actions[bot]
a8e20a418c
Automated documentation update ( #85 )
...
Co-authored-by: github-actions <github-actions@github.com>
2022-08-09 16:08:06 -04:00
Samruddhi Khandale
542963cf04
Prep: republish features to ghcr.io ( #78 )
...
* syncing action
* modify release.yaml
* version update ; remove "install"
* add 'latest'
* add workflow condition
2022-08-05 15:22:30 -04:00
Josh Spicer
86eaacb47e
Port changes and set executable bit
...
-Ports change from: https://github.com/microsoft/vscode-dev-containers/pull/1554
Sets all scripts as executable by default.
2022-07-29 15:38:08 +00:00
Samruddhi Khandale
63e9392aa8
PHP: Install additional versions ( #61 )
...
* PHP: install additional versions
* fix bug
* fix test scenario
* adding quotes
* change identifier
* nit
* tweak: to unblock git merge
* nit
2022-07-14 20:19:36 +00:00
Devcontainers CI
f03d64feae
Automated documentation update
2022-06-22 18:25:18 +00:00
Samruddhi Khandale
0ed472aa25
Fix permissions: add username:user_group ( #50 )
...
* add username:user_group
* fix remaining permissions
* add *
* remove *
2022-06-15 09:53:43 -07:00
Josh Spicer
2fa3232485
Devcontainer docs ( #47 )
...
* docs
* automatically generate documentation from features.json
* trigger doc gen
* 1
* no-ci
* no-ci
* no-ci
* no-ci
* comment out pull
* Automated documentation update
* no-ci markdown table
* Automated documentation update
* no-ci
* Automated documentation update
* branch to main
Co-authored-by: Devcontainers CI <vscr-feedback@microsoft.com>
2022-06-13 20:01:19 -04:00
Samruddhi Khandale
fa07406f4d
add missing user groups to fix permission issues for non root user ( #45 )
...
* add missing user groups
* fix username
* move chmod: anaconda
2022-06-13 13:30:57 -07:00
Samruddhi Khandale
07f2b34fab
fix miscellaneous bugs ( #41 )
...
* add recursive linking
* temp change
* fix xdebug
* fix rbenv xdebug
* fix hugo
* remove suffix
* php: fix config
* fix anaconda and oryx
* fix xdebug
* fixes php
* bug fix: composer
* anaconda
* nit
* fix shellchecker
* shellchecker
2022-06-06 09:38:02 -07:00
Josh Spicer
c12a205ab8
Pass options via environment variables ( #39 )
...
* up to docker-in-docker converted
* first pass at the rest of the features (and bash linting and updated CLI
* move shell linter to own file
* rename feature.json -> devcontainer-feature.json
* continue on error
* continue on error in right spot
* formatting
* fix AZ_VERSION
* update python
* restore variable name
* update linter actions, fix dind/dfd/desktop scripts, add test-scenaerios
* add tree because I like tree
* glob for shell linter
* fix test-scenarios
* shell linter
* more shell helper
2022-06-03 10:46:25 -04:00
Samruddhi Khandale
1da3b0ef10
php: allow multiple versions ( #33 )
...
* php: allow multiple versions
* nit
* correct condtions
* fix: mv: target '6/composer' is not a directory
* add ""
* fix linking folders
* fix ln: failed to create symbolic link
* change description
* fix error msg
* chane exit code
* restructure linking
* fix pecl multiple installation
* correct condition
* install pecl with specific version
2022-06-02 09:32:05 -07:00
Samruddhi Khandale
3f74eb316c
fix php: add missing $ ( #28 )
...
* fix php: add missing $
* test fix
* fix user
2022-05-26 16:18:51 -07:00
Samruddhi Khandale
f86091f02d
Adds a PHP feature ( #22 )
...
* add php
* add test
* fix test
* add to workflow
* fix test
* fix bug
* test composer
Co-authored-by: Josh Spicer <joshspicer@github.com>
2022-05-25 15:18:28 -07:00